for Question 4:
Carbon dioxide is the primary driver of long-term anthropogenic climate change due to its extremely high atmospheric concentration, long lifetime (centuries to millennia), and the massive volume of human-caused emissions. Eliminating excess anthropogenic CO₂ would address the largest cumulative contributor to the greenhouse effect.
